Grilled Salmon With Pomegranate Balsamic Reduction

Serves 4
Prep time 10 minutes
Cook time 20 minutes
Total time 30 minutes
Dietary Gluten-free
Meal type Main Dish
Misc Gourmet

Ingredients

reduction

  • 1/3 cup balsamic vinegar (barrel aged)
  • 1 tablespoon wild honey
  • 6 Sprig Thyme (Fresh for reduction & garnish)

salmon

  • 1 Pomegranate seeded (divided in half)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il (extra virgin)
  • 2 tablespoons butter (unsalted)
  • 1 Pound Salmon Fillet (Cut into 4 equal fillets)
  • 1 tablespoon herbs (fresh thyme, rosemary, oregano)
  • salt & pepper (to taste)

Directions

reduction
Step 1
Making a Balsamic Reduction
Place Balsamic vinegar, honey, and two thyme sprigs in pan over medium heat. Stir occasionally.
Step 2
Add 1/2 of pomegranate seeds to pan. Continue to stir until liquid has reduced in half and thickened.
salmon
Step 3
Remove from heat and strain pomegranate seeds from reduction. Set aside.
Step 4
If purchasing full salmon fillet, cut into four equal pieces.
Step 5
Herbed Oil & Butter
Finely chop herbs (thyme, rosemary, oregano). Sprinkle over melted oils in pan.
Step 6
Grilled Salmon
Place salmon skin-side down, sprinkle with salt and pepper and cook for 5 minutes.
Step 7
Flip salmon over and cook for an additional 3-4 minutes.
Step 8
Grilled Salmon with Pomegranate Balsamic Reduction
Remove from heat. Pour balsamic reduction over the top of the salmon. Garnish with remaining pomegranate seeds & fresh thyme sprigs.
Step 9
Serve with Jasmine rice
